International Design Competition Osaka 2005
International Design Competition Osaka 2005
The Competition has the aim of creating even more opportunities for business talks between designers and the industrial communities and developping systems to investigate the commercialization of entered works.
The main theme for this edition is: Energy [Sustainable and Enjoyable Life]
There are three sub-themes:
Sub-theme 1: Livingware Sub-theme 2: Living Atmosphere Sub-theme 3: Living Environment
Schedule Oct. 1: Begin accepting entries Oct. 31: Deadline for entries Late November: Preliminary screening Early December: Informal announcement of the entered works nominated for the final review 2006: Late February: Final review and announcement of prize winners (via e-mail) The results of screening are announced on JDF's website, as well. Prizes Total Money Prize amounts to US$ 34,000 and will be shared among six winners: One Grand Prize (Prime Minister's Prize): US$ 15,000 One Gold Prize (Minister of Economy, Trade Industry Prize): US$ 10,000 One Silver Prize (Governor of Osaka Prefecture Prize): US$ 3,000 One Silver Prize (Mayor of Osaka Prize): US$ 3,000 Two Bronze Prize (Chairman of Japan Design Foundation Prize): US$ 1,500 The award ceremony will be held in Osaka in the latter half of February 2006 How to Enter Applications can only be made at the relevant page of the JDF's website, only from 1st to 31th of October 2005.
